According to a Fannie Mae Housing Survey conducted in the past year,
41% of younger renters actually prefer the idea of renting versus purchasing their own home.
For this segment of survey respondents, renting makes more sense because it is, quote-unquote, less stressful
and lends itself to more flexibility for future decisions.
So I ask you, is this really so shocking?
You know, the newer generation is obsessed with what's next and what's new.
They don't want to feel tied down.
And these social changes have been enabled tremendously by technology
that has allowed younger working adults to stay connected socially
and professionally anywhere, anytime.
So as a real estate investor, there's a lesson here.
As with any entrepreneur serving the public,
you are truly in the business of giving your customers what they want.
I mean, you may think it's insane to not want to own your own home,
but as an investor, you are serving a need for a customer that wants or needs something different.
So long as what the customer wants is moral and ethical,
a successful investor will embrace their customer's taste.
Here's another way to look at it.
Imagine you suddenly inherited a radio station that was extremely profitable.
Would you suddenly insist the DJs start playing your favorite music instead?
I mean, or would you just not argue with the goose that's laying in the golden egg and
simply wonder to yourself how anyone could like that awful music all the way on your way to the bank?
Just the nature of life itself will always create demand for rentals for a certain segment of the population.
There will always be people moving into new areas for work or who are moving up or down in life that will need rental housing.
But what this new trend is showing is that the real estate investor of today is also enjoying a social tailwind, changing preferred views on home ownership their way.
This is not a trend soon to change as the new generation continues its dominance in social culture.
And this is good news for those willing to ride the wave.
